ARM: dts: r8a7790: Add L2 cache-controller nodes



Add device nodes for the L2 caches, and link the CPU nodes to them.

The L2 cache for the Cortex-A15 CPU cores is 2 MiB large (organized as
128 KiB x 16 ways).

The L2 cache for the Cortex-A7 CPU cores is 512 KiB large (organized as
64 KiB x 8 ways).
